基于Simulink的ASK调制解调系统设计与仿真分析
项目介绍
本项目基于MathWorks Simulink平台,构建了一套完整的振幅键控(ASK)调制与解调通信系统仿真模型。系统实现了从二进制信号生成、调制、信道传输到解调恢复的全过程仿真,支持在不同信道条件下的性能分析,为通信系统设计与评估提供直观的仿真工具。
功能特性
- 完整的通信链路仿真:包含信号源、ASK调制器、AWGN信道、ASK解调器等功能模块
- 参数可配置:支持二进制序列速率、载波频率、信噪比等关键参数灵活调整
- 多维度性能分析:提供时域波形对比、频谱特性分析、误码率统计等可视化结果
- 系统性能评估:能够定量分析不同信噪比条件下的通信质量,生成性能分析报告
使用方法
- 打开MATLAB,将项目文件夹设置为当前工作路径
- 运行主程序文件启动仿真系统
- 在图形界面中设置仿真参数:
- 二进制数据速率(bps)
- 载波信号频率(Hz)
- 信道信噪比(dB)
- 启动仿真并查看生成的波形图、频谱图和误码率统计结果
- 通过调整参数重复实验,分析系统在不同条件下的性能表现
系统要求
- MATLAB R2020b或更高版本
- Simulink基础模块库
- Communications Toolbox
- Signal Processing Toolbox
文件说明
主程序文件主要负责系统初始化和仿真流程控制,具体功能包括:定义与设置仿真所需的各项关键参数变量,启动并监控Simulink模型的执行过程,对仿真输出数据进行采集与处理,绘制调制解调过程的时域波形与频谱对比图,计算误码率等性能指标并生成可视化分析结果。